首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在iOS应用程序中查看主屏幕(Swift)

在iOS应用程序中,可以使用以下代码来查看主屏幕:

代码语言:txt
复制
import UIKit

class ViewController: UIViewController {

    override func viewDidLoad() {
        super.viewDidLoad()
        
        let mainScreen = UIScreen.main
        let mainScreenBounds = mainScreen.bounds
        
        print("Main screen bounds: \(mainScreenBounds)")
    }
}

这段代码使用了UIScreen类的main属性来获取主屏幕对象,并使用bounds属性来获取主屏幕的边界。然后,通过打印输出,可以查看主屏幕的边界信息。

主屏幕是指iOS设备上用户当前正在使用的屏幕。在多屏幕环境下,例如iPad连接到外部显示器,主屏幕是指用户当前操作的屏幕。

这个功能在开发iOS应用程序时非常有用,可以根据主屏幕的边界来适配界面布局和显示内容。

腾讯云提供了丰富的云计算产品和服务,其中与移动开发相关的产品包括:

  1. 移动推送(TPNS):提供高效可靠的消息推送服务,帮助开发者实现消息推送功能。
  2. 移动直播(LVB):提供稳定可靠的直播服务,支持在移动应用中集成实时音视频直播功能。
  3. 移动应用分析(MTA):提供全面的移动应用数据分析服务,帮助开发者了解用户行为和应用性能。
  4. 移动短信(SMS):提供快速便捷的短信发送服务,支持验证码、通知等短信场景。

以上是腾讯云提供的一些与移动开发相关的产品,可以根据具体需求选择适合的产品来支持iOS应用程序的开发和运营。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 使用Kotlin Native技术开发iOS应用

    AppCode是JetBrains公司出品的用于开发Mac OS X以及iOS应用程序的集成开发环境,能够支持Xcode项目的运行和调试功能,并为Swift和Objective-C提供广泛的技术支持。目前,AppCode只能运行在Mac OS X操作系统环境下,作为XCode的高级替代品,AppCode继承了IDEA的诸多优良特性,是Mac OS X和iOS应用程序开发的又一利器。 Kotlin Native是一种能够将Kotlin源代码编译成不需要任何虚拟机支持的二进制技术,编译后的二进制数据可以直接运行在目标平台上。Kotlin Native在0.4版本引入了对Objective-C API的调用支持,并引入了对WebAssembly的实验性支持。要想使用Kotlin来开发iOS应用,需要先下载最新版的AppCode(即AppCode 2018.1.1及以上版本),然后安装【Kotlin Native for AppCode】插件。 安装的步骤为,依次选择【AppCode】→【Preferences】→【Plugins】打开JetBrains的插件页面,然后搜索【Kotlin Native for AppCode】并安装,如图16-6所示。

    03
    领券